Web developers create and maintain websites for clients. Web development can be pursued in many industries, including education, healthcare, and business.
Why pursue a career in web development
Web developers work in offices. You can work independently or as part of a team in web development. You can choose to work for a small or large tech company.
A deep understanding of computers and programming languages is essential for web developers. To communicate effectively with clients, these professionals must be detail-oriented. Many web developers have a keen eye for design.
Web Development Career Outlook
According to the Bureau of Labor Statistics, web designers and digital interface, developers make an average annual salary of $82,370. BLS projects 8 percent growth for this industry between 2019-2029. This is significantly faster than the average.
Remember that web development careers have different salaries depending on their location, experience, and education. Based on experience, the table below shows the average annual wages for web development jobs.
A web development degree can help you acquire skills
Web developers enroll in web development programs to gain the core skills required for object-oriented programming and database design. The program teaches students to communicate, think critically, and collaborate in diverse groups.
These soft skills can help graduates get jobs in many different settings. Web developers often earn vendor-specific and general certifications in addition to their college degrees. This allows them to show expertise and experience.
Careers in Web Development and Concentrations
You can focus on specific careers in web development. Many options include graphic design, database administration, and cybersecurity. Below are some common career paths in web development and related concentrations.
How to start your career in web development
Professionals can choose from various web developer jobs depending on their education. Because of the high competition in the web development industry, job applicants should have an accredited technical degree.
Bachelors and associate degrees in web development offer career-relevant training with campus-based or online options. To gain the skills required for entry into a career, learners with a bachelor’s in another field may enroll in web design certificate programs. Schools often offer professional development services such as internships with industry partners.
The industry can have different career options for web developers. Professionals can choose to specialize in either front-end or backend backend design. You can also work in search engine optimization, game development, or mobile application development. You can find opportunities in technical writing and IT sales.
Associate Degree in Web Development
Associate programs for web development usually require 60 credits. Full-time students typically complete these programs in two years. Enrolling in the accelerated online tracks can help students graduate faster. Community and technical colleges often have lower admissions requirements and may not require a fee.
Associate students study visual media, interaction design, and object-oriented programming. They acquire foundational skills in both front-end and rear-end development. Depending on the program chosen, learners might also explore topics such as advanced CSS or.NET software design.
Technical Support Engineers
They work in many industries, including healthcare, telecommunications, and web development. They answer emails and phone calls regarding the company’s products or services. They assist customers with problems and provide updates to their computer systems. Support engineers also maintain and file reports as part of their administrative duties.
Web designers
Web designers design and build websites that are engaging for users and consumers. By working with clients, designers create multimedia web promotions that enhance a company’s brand. Web designers are also responsible for maintaining websites’ daily operations.
Bachelor’s degree in web development
A bachelor’s degree in web development typically takes around four years. Courses include web systems architecture, business environments, IT operations, and systems planning. The top bachelor’s programs train students in web development by teaching them JavaScript, NoSQL databases, APIs, and Angular.
UX Designers
They improve software and hardware accessibility and effectiveness from the user’s point of view. They work with programmers, engineers, project managers, and developers to achieve product goals. UX designers create wireframes, test prototypes, and lead focus groups. UX designers make changes to products as needed. Like other web developers, UX designers are proficient in Adobe Suite, HTML, and CAD.
Front-End Developers
Front-end developers are responsible for the client-side design, functions, and functionality of a website/application. They work closely with UX specialists and graphic designers to ensure the product’s visual appeal and ease of use. Websites must appropriately present information. Front-end developers provide this. These professionals also translate websites and apps across all browsers, platforms, and devices.
Web Developers
Web developers can work in the field and gain full-stack skills as they train and work. They are proficient in HTML, HTML, JavaScript, and multiple programming languages. This broad knowledge allows professionals to work in both front-end and backend development. Full-stack developers are skilled in every phase of the product development cycle. These freelancers often code entire websites for clients.
Master’s degree in web development
Master’s degrees in web development require students to complete approximately 30-50 credits. This usually takes two years. Distance learners can graduate in one year, with some schools offering accelerated online tracks. Some institutions also offer dual-degree programs, allowing dedicated students to complete their bachelor’s and master’s degrees in five years.
Senior web developers
Senior web developers are responsible for full-stack programming and train and supervise junior staff. These leaders can work with both single manufacturers or cross-industry consultants. Senior developers are responsible for identifying system and user requirements to create new websites and apps. They manage projects and keep deadlines in mind.
Software programmers
These professionals develop software using programming languages such as Python, Java, and Assembly. Computer analysts work with them to create UML blueprints for computer programs. Programmers are often part of teams that work on large and complex projects. Programmers can work in generalist roles or specialize in financial technology and video gaming. These workers can stand out in the job market by obtaining a master’s degree.
How to Advance Your Web Development Career
Web developers can improve their careers, including continuing education, certification, and networking opportunities. Advancement can lead to higher salaries and more prestigious titles. As professionals strengthen their resumes, they may also find more management opportunities.
Certificates and Licensure
Federal, state, or local governments issue licenses. A degree is required, passing a test and continuing education courses. A permit is optional for most web developers.
Professional organizations also offer certifications. Certification may require you to pass a test and complete continuing education hours. Professionals in web development can seek certifications through organizations such as the International Web Association or the Institute for Certification of Computing Professionals.
A certificate is a must for web developers. Many colleges offer certificate programs in web design and related fields. These programs can last up to one year, allowing professionals to learn new skills and keep abreast of the latest technologies in their area. Learn more about Choosing a Certificate Program here.
Continuing Education
You can continue your education as a web developer by completing continuing education units (CEUs) and earning a new degree.
A second degree is a great way to give professionals the edge in securing advancement. This is especially true for jobs that require only an associate’s or bachelor’s level. Professionals who earn a master’s degree or doctorate are better prepared for managerial roles. Higher degrees are also more lucrative for professionals than their counterparts.
Web developers can also receive CEUs at universities to learn about emerging technologies and trends in their field and learn new skills. Many colleges offer both online and in-person CEUs. Postsecondary institutions that offer online courses are also recommended.